Description
The Scrap Book, Volume 2, No. 2 is the second compilation of essays, poems, and short stories by various authors. Published in 1919, this classic book offers a unique glimpse into the literature and popular culture of the time. The collection includes pieces by well-known authors such as Robert Louis Stevenson and Edgar Allan Poe, as well as lesser-known writers of the era. The topics covered in the book vary widely, from adventure and romance to science and history. Readers will find themselves engrossed in tales of sea voyages, supernatural encounters, and humorous anecdotes. The poetry section showcases a range of styles and themes, from reflective and introspective poems to light and entertaining verses. The Scrap Book also includes several thought-provoking essays that delve into the social, political, and moral issues of the early 20th century. These essays offer readers a glimpse into the mindset and concerns of the time.
